Tongue In Cheek
Who is that new upstart
Yelling on my TV
Where is Archie Bunker?
Let things be like they used to be
And that pretty old woman,
Claiming to have the floor.
Why can’t I hear the news, or
Opinions of Eleanor.
Another channel there’s that old man,
With flailing arms and waving white mane,
Where is Grandpa Walton?
Things just aren’t the same.
Remember the “Good old Days?”
With the wars and Woodstock and the rest?
Where are the Beatles when you need them?
“Let it be” their advice was the best.
Who are these new upstarts
Dancing on my TV
Get them off, I beg you.
Bring back what used to be.
